The response signal trends of ordinary ionization and photoelectric detectors under high altitude area were predicted using a simple model. The analysis results showed that the response trend varied with the pressure at 2nd power law for ionization detector, and 4th power law for photoelectric detector, which indicates that the signal performance of point-type smoke detector decreased with increasing...

A technique for characterization of smoke particles is described. The technique was established through measurements using a polarization modulated angular scanning scatterometer to completely characterize the intensity and polarization of the scattered light. The physical and optical properties of the particles were extracted from the measured data by combining light scattering modeling. Preliminary...
Burn scar identification is usually made in order to appraise injury degree of the forest after obtaining the fire spots. The most effective remote sensing methods for burn scar identification rely upon analysis of two MODIS near-infrared (NIR) channels centered near 1.24 and 2.13 um data. Due to burned-unburned separability and apparent reflectance of the two channels, the Global Environment Monitoring...
